Microsoft Developer presents a Build 2026 session on migrating to Azure Database for PostgreSQL, focusing on reducing risk and downtime with integrated tooling and AI-assisted migration workflows, and then using the resulting platform for performance, security, and AI-ready application scenarios.
Overview
Building intelligent applications often starts with getting data onto a platform that can scale, be operated reliably, and support modern app patterns. This session focuses on migrating PostgreSQL workloads (including large-scale migrations) to Azure Database for PostgreSQL, with an emphasis on:
- Migrating early and standardizing on open source (PostgreSQL)
- Using integrated migration tooling to reduce risk and downtime
- Applying AI-assisted migration approaches (including Oracle-to-PostgreSQL scenarios)
- Unlocking Azure capabilities for performance, security, and “AI-ready” data usage
